# Sensor Calibration: A Complete Guide for Homeowners

Your garage door safety sensors are one of the most critical components of your entire garage door system. These small devices, typically mounted near the floor on either side of your garage door opening, create an invisible beam that detects objects in the door's path. When something breaks this beam, the door automatically reverses direction, preventing potential injuries and property damage.

Why Sensor Calibration Matters

Since 1993, federal law has required all garage door openers to include safety reversing sensors. This regulation was implemented after numerous accidents involving children and pets who were struck by closing garage doors. Properly calibrated sensors have prevented countless injuries, making regular maintenance and calibration essential for every homeowner.

When your sensors are misaligned or dirty, they may fail to detect obstacles in the door's path, or they might cause the door to reverse unexpectedly when there's no obstruction. Both scenarios present safety hazards and can disrupt your daily routine.

Signs Your Sensors Need Calibration

Several warning signs indicate that your garage door sensors require attention:

Inconsistent Door Operation: If your garage door reverses direction randomly while closing, even when nothing is in its path, misaligned sensors are often the culprit. The sensors may be picking up false signals or failing to communicate properly with each other.

Blinking Indicator Lights: Most garage door sensors feature LED indicator lights. A steady green light typically indicates proper alignment, while blinking or red lights suggest misalignment or obstruction. Check your owner's manual for your specific system's light codes.

Door Won't Close at All: When sensors can't detect each other's signal, many garage door openers are programmed to prevent the door from closing entirely. This is a safety feature, but it means you'll need to address the alignment issue promptly.

Visible Damage or Dirt: Physical damage to the sensor housings or accumulated dirt, cobwebs, or moisture on the sensor lenses can interfere with proper operation.

Step-by-Step Sensor Calibration

Before attempting any adjustments, ensure your garage door opener is disconnected from power to prevent accidental operation.

Step 1: Clean the Sensors

Use a soft, dry cloth to gently wipe the sensor lenses. Avoid using harsh chemicals or abrasive materials that could scratch or damage the lens surface. Even a thin layer of dust can interfere with the infrared beam.

Step 2: Check Physical Alignment

Each sensor should be mounted at the same height, typically 4-6 inches from the floor. Use a tape measure to verify both sensors are at identical heights. The sensors should point directly at each other across the garage door opening.

Step 3: Adjust the Mounting Brackets

Most sensor mounting brackets allow for adjustment. Loosen the wing nut or mounting screw slightly, adjust the sensor angle until both indicator lights show solid green (or per your manufacturer's specifications), then retighten the bracket securely.

Step 4: Test the System

Reconnect power to your garage door opener. Place an object like a cardboard box in the door's path and attempt to close the door. The door should reverse immediately upon detecting the obstruction. Remove the object and verify the door closes completely.

Preventive Maintenance Tips

To minimize sensor problems, incorporate these practices into your routine:

- Clean sensor lenses monthly with a soft cloth, Inspect sensor mounting brackets for looseness quarterly, Keep the area around sensors clear of debris, tools, and stored items, Test sensor operation monthly by placing an object in the door's path, Have annual professional inspections that include sensor testing

When to Replace Sensors

Garage door sensors typically last 10-15 years with proper care. However, you should consider replacement if:

- Sensors are physically cracked or damaged, Wiring insulation shows signs of deterioration, Sensors fail to function even after professional calibration, Your system uses obsolete technology that's no longer supported

Modern sensors offer improved reliability and may include additional features like battery backup during power outages.
